Psalms 51

CEB

NRS

1 Have mercy on me, God, according to your faithful love! Wipe away my wrongdoings according to your great compassion!
1 Have mercy on me, O God, according to your steadfast love; according to your abundant mercy blot out my transgressions.
2 Wash me completely clean of my guilt; purify me from my sin!
2 Wash me thoroughly from my iniquity, and cleanse me from my sin.
3 Because I know my wrongdoings, my sin is always right in front of me.
3 For I know my transgressions, and my sin is ever before me.
4 I've sinned against you—you alone. I've committed evil in your sight. That's why you are justified when you render your verdict, completely correct when you issue your judgment.
4 Against you, you alone, have I sinned, and done what is evil in your sight, so that you are justified in your sentence and blameless when you pass judgment.
5 Yes, I was born in guilt, in sin, from the moment my mother conceived me.
5 Indeed, I was born guilty, a sinner when my mother conceived me.
6 And yes, you want truth in the most hidden places; you teach me wisdom in the most secret space.
6 You desire truth in the inward being; therefore teach me wisdom in my secret heart.
7 Purify me with hyssop and I will be clean; wash me and I will be whiter than snow.
7 Purge me with hyssop, and I shall be clean; wash me, and I shall be whiter than snow.
8 Let me hear joy and celebration again; let the bones you crushed rejoice once more.
8 Let me hear joy and gladness; let the bones that you have crushed rejoice.
9 Hide your face from my sins; wipe away all my guilty deeds!
9 Hide your face from my sins, and blot out all my iniquities.
10 Create a clean heart for me, God; put a new, faithful spirit deep inside me!
10 Create in me a clean heart, O God, and put a new and right spirit within me.
11 Please don't throw me out of your presence; please don't take your holy spirit away from me.
11 Do not cast me away from your presence, and do not take your holy spirit from me.
12 Return the joy of your salvation to me and sustain me with a willing spirit.
12 Restore to me the joy of your salvation, and sustain in me a willing spirit.
13 Then I will teach wrongdoers your ways, and sinners will come back to you.
13 Then I will teach transgressors your ways, and sinners will return to you.
14 Deliver me from violence, God, God of my salvation, so that my tongue can sing of your righteousness.
14 Deliver me from bloodshed, O God, O God of my salvation, and my tongue will sing aloud of your deliverance.
15 Lord, open my lips, and my mouth will proclaim your praise.
15 O Lord, open my lips, and my mouth will declare your praise.
16 You don't want sacrifices. If I gave an entirely burned offering, you wouldn't be pleased.
16 For you have no delight in sacrifice; if I were to give a burnt offering, you would not be pleased.
17 A broken spirit is my sacrifice, God. You won't despise a heart, God, that is broken and crushed.
17 The sacrifice acceptable to God is a broken spirit; a broken and contrite heart, O God, you will not despise.
18 Do good things for Zion by your favor. Rebuild Jerusalem's walls.
18 Do good to Zion in your good pleasure; rebuild the walls of Jerusalem,
19 Then you will again want sacrifices of righteousness— entirely burned offerings and complete offerings. Then bulls will again be sacrificed on your altar.
19 then you will delight in right sacrifices, in burnt offerings and whole burnt offerings; then bulls will be offered on your altar.
